Getting Started with Surf Lessons
Choosing the Right Surf School
When it comes to learning how to surf, selecting the right surf school is crucial. Here are some factors to consider:
Reputation: Look for schools with positive reviews from former students. Qualified Instructors: Ensure that instructors have certifications in surf instruction and ocean safety training. Facilities: A good surf school should provide quality equipment.
Types of Surf Lessons Available
Beginner Surf Lessons: These are designed for those who have never been on a board before. Group Surf Lessons: A fun way to learn alongside friends or other beginners. Private Surf Lessons: One-on-one instruction tailored specifically for your needs. Kids Surf Lessons: Special programs that focus on safety and fun for younger surfers.
Understanding Ocean Safety Training
Safety should always come first when learning how to surf. Ocean safety training covers essential topics such as:
Identifying rip currents Understanding tide patterns Best practices for keeping yourself safe in unfamiliar waters
Essential Safety Tips for Surfers
Always check the local surf report before heading out. Never surf alone—always have a buddy with you. Wear appropriate gear like wetsuits or rash guards depending on water temperature.

Exploring Different Types of Boards
Understanding different types of boards will help you choose what suits your style best:
| Board Type | Description | |-------------------|--------------------------------------------------| | Longboards | Great stability; ideal for beginners | | Shortboards | More agile; suited for advanced maneuvers | | Funboards | Versatile; combines features from both styles |
Essential Gear For New Surfers
Investing in quality gear is vital for enhancing comfort and performance while surfing:
Must-Have Items
Wetsuit (for warmth) Leash (to keep the board attached) Sunscreen (to protect against UV rays)

FAQs About Learning To Surf
1. How long does it take to learn how to surf?
It varies by individual but typically takes several lessons over weeks or months depending on practice frequency.
2. What age can kids start taking kids surf lessons?
Most kids can start at around age five but should be comfortable in the water first!
3. Is it necessary to take private surf lessons?
Not necessarily! Group lessons can be equally effective but private sessions offer personalized attention.
4. Do I need my own gear when attending surf school?
Most schools provide rental equipment, especially during beginner classes!
5. Can I learn advanced techniques without taking classes?
While self-study is possible via resources like tutorials, professional coaching greatly accelerates improvement!
